
The Silhet International Cricket Stadium is gearing up for a historical occasion as it hosted between T20i for the first time Bangladesh And this Netherlands On Saturday. For the Dutch side, it marks his first bilateral tour of Bangladesh, which gives additional importance to the already highly anticipated competition.
Under the leadership of the host Litton DasReach with great confidence. Bangladesh has won four of its last five T20s, including a morale boosting series on Pakistan. That run run of the form has injected confidence in the home team because they fix their preparation Asia Cup 2025With local support behind them, Litton and his people will be eager to expand the streak of their victory and put them in a commanding show in Sylhet.
On the other hand, the Netherlands are not here only to make numbers. Under the leadership of Scott edwardsVisitors are also enjoying a good patch, winning three of their last five matches. They carry forward a fearless approach with them and a growing reputation in the form of huge perspectives on the global stage. For them, this match is more than history – it is a chance to challenge a strong Bangladesh organization on the turf of their home and proves that they can punch above their weight.

Pitch -report
The Silhet International Cricket Stadium offers a surface that keeps both the bowlers and the batsman in the game – but at different times. Quickly, fast bowlers get the most from the pitch with bounce and carry, making scoring difficult for the batsmen.
As soon as the match is wears, the surface is thrown out, a batting turns into heaven. Stroke-makers thrive, and high scoring games are common, especially in white-ball cricket. This is why the chasing teams often enjoy the upper hand.
